Question

What causes wind?
A.
the angle at which the rays from the sun hit the atmosphere
B.
gravity pull caused by the moon moving farther away from the earth
C.
differences in land elevation on a continent
D.
air flowing from a high pressure area to a low pressure area

The correct answer is:

**D. air flowing from a high pressure area to a low pressure area**

Wind is created by differences in atmospheric pressure, which are often caused by the unequal heating of the Earth's surface by the sun. This causes air to move from areas of high pressure to areas of low pressure, resulting in wind.
